Wapwallopen, Pennsylvania is located in lower Luzerne County. It is designated a "populated community place" (class code U6), a populated place that is not a census designated or incorporated place having an official federally recognized name. It get it's name from a Native American settlement that was established where Wapwallopen Creek feeds into the Susquehanna River.
